Transaction 555e6460f594a885cade0c6a1751099ec7ae2a0a3138a628098f45f709de236a

1 Input
2 Outputs
  • 555e6460f594a885cade0c6a1751099ec7ae2a0a3138a628098f45f709de236a:0
  • value  40343000
    address  12BhZqG5bJNk5dgcdtEjR5jZBpNsJMYvPD
  • 555e6460f594a885cade0c6a1751099ec7ae2a0a3138a628098f45f709de236a:1
  • value  346492940
    address  34L5qENpXZ3jxEG6jcxuP5UjH3aoDGSzM4